The file is a PDF document that contains an XFA form, which is known to be a vector for exploits. Specifically, the CVE-2010-0188 heuristic indicates a LibTIFF XFA image exploit. This suggests the document is designed to trick the user into opening it, leading to the exploitation of a vulnerability in Adobe Reader to download and execute a malicious payload.

  • Adobe Reader LibTIFF XFA image exploit — CVE-2010-0188 critical CVE likely CVE_2010_0188
    PDF contains the CVE-2010-0188 exploit template: XFA JavaScript heap-spray setup, a generated TIFF image payload, and assignment of that TIFF data to an XFA image field rawValue to trigger Adobe Reader's LibTIFF parser.
